Zinc acetate (E650) - what is it?

Zinc acetate (E650) is a chemical compound that is one of many additives used in the food industry. It is a form of zinc, which is an important micronutrient necessary for the proper functioning of the body. Zinc acetate is commonly used as a food additive because of its preservative properties and its role in the body's metabolic processes.
